Automatic versions of the same applicator are used … WebJun 1, 2024 · In the pneumatic case, atomization occurs when air mixes violently into a flowing fluid stream, breaking it into small droplets. The size of droplets varies depending on paint flow rate, paint viscosity and air pressure settings on the paint spray gun. WebJun 8, 2010 · Electrostatic spray painting has distinct advantages. It creates a strong bond. It also covers a three-dimensional object more evenly with good edge and wrap-around coverage. WebDec 19, 2024 · Paint guns have a few different ways to actually get the paint into the gun. A siphon feed, or conventional, spray gun has a cup underneath it.
